Output 510bd2210e7a36ffff25bb453317f791513d6eb5d03de75fe1599cd3e7668c67:25

value
26338136
script pubkey
OP_0 OP_PUSHBYTES_20 1bc47adc21db2607d0269eae4623559b9b3e26d9
address
bc1qr0z84hppmvnq05pxn6hyvg64nwdnufkehpxu97
transaction
510bd2210e7a36ffff25bb453317f791513d6eb5d03de75fe1599cd3e7668c67